chandra.harvard.eduWithdraw Appsharvard.eduIf/when you are no longer available for or interested in certain clerkships, please withdraw applications to help judges and HLS faculty and staff not waste time considering you. That also helps the majority of HLS applicants who have not secured a clerkship yet.
